Dressers, also known interchangeably as chests or bureaus, are furniture pieces made up of multiple stacked drawers for storing items. The standard dresser measures between 30 to 50 inches in height, 30 to 70 inches across, and 18 to 24 inches deep. A standard dresser is 36 to 60 inches wide, 26 to 44 inches tall, and 16 to 20 inches deep.
